引言
在数字化时代,数据库是信息存储和管理的核心。无论是个人项目还是企业级应用,一个高效、稳定的数据库系统都是必不可少的。本文将带您从零开始,轻松学会在本地搭建一个高效数据库系统。
选择合适的数据库
首先,您需要选择一个适合自己的数据库。目前市场上主流的数据库系统有MySQL、PostgreSQL、MongoDB等。以下是几种常见数据库的特点:
- MySQL:开源、易于使用,适合中小型项目。
- PostgreSQL:功能强大,支持多种数据类型和复杂查询,适合大型项目。
- MongoDB:基于文档的数据库,适合存储非结构化数据。
根据您的需求选择合适的数据库后,接下来就需要下载并安装。
安装数据库
以下以MySQL为例,介绍如何在本地安装数据库:
- 下载MySQL:访问MySQL官网,下载适合您操作系统的MySQL安装包。
- 安装MySQL:双击安装包,按照提示完成安装。
- 配置MySQL:安装完成后,您需要配置MySQL,包括设置root密码、创建用户等。
创建数据库和表
- 登录MySQL:打开终端或命令提示符,输入以下命令登录MySQL:
mysql -u root -p
- 创建数据库:
CREATE DATABASE mydatabase;
- 使用数据库:
USE mydatabase;
- 创建表:
CREATE TABLE students (
id INT AUTO_INCREMENT PRIMARY KEY,
name VARCHAR(50),
age INT,
class VARCHAR(50)
);
插入、查询和更新数据
- 插入数据:
INSERT INTO students (name, age, class) VALUES ('张三', 20, '计算机科学与技术');
- 查询数据:
SELECT * FROM students;
- 更新数据:
UPDATE students SET age = 21 WHERE name = '张三';
管理数据库
- 备份数据库:定期备份数据库,以防数据丢失。
mysqldump -u root -p mydatabase > mydatabase_backup.sql
- 恢复数据库:当数据库损坏时,可以使用备份恢复。
mysql -u root -p mydatabase < mydatabase_backup.sql
总结
通过以上步骤,您已经成功在本地搭建了一个高效的数据库系统。在实际应用中,您还需要不断学习和优化您的数据库系统,以确保其稳定、高效地运行。祝您在数据库的世界里探索愉快!
